Bitcoin Price Drops Below $81,000: Iran Tensions and Weekend Liquidity Impact BTC
31.01.2026 18:18
The price of Bitcoin (BTC) experienced a sharp decline, falling below the $81,000 threshold. This market movement coincides with emerging reports of explosions in Iran and is exacerbated by typically lower trading volumes during weekend sessions. Analysts point to geopolitical uncertainty as a primary catalyst for the sell-off, with thin liquidity amplifying the price volatility. Investors are closely monitoring the situation for its potential impact on broader cryptocurrency market sentiment. The drop highlights Bitcoin's ongoing sensitivity to global macroeconomic and geopolitical events.
